Hartford Historical Society is a museum in Vermont, at a modelled 122 m. Thistle Hill stands 598 m to the west-northwest, 7.4 miles off. The nearest named place is Soldiers' Monument, a historic site 0.6 miles away. Connecticut River Byway passes 0.8 miles off.
The Garipay House - This historic home was bequeathed to the Society in 1994 by the late Loretta Michota Garipay. The house contains the society’s archives and museum. The Garipay House is open to the public by appointment.
